The New Twingo dCi 85 eco2 Has Arrived

Leaning on the high success of the Twingo in previous years as the best selling car of its category in France, and the third best seller in Europe, Renault has just launched the new Renault Twingo.

The new Twingo also comes with a new range of diesel engines that are economical and have low CO2 emissions. They include the dCi 85, the Twingo dCi 85 eco2 and the dCi 65, which delivers additional power (+20hp/15kW) and torque (200Nm, up 4Nm) and a fuel efficiency of 4.0 liters/100km.

The engines are also equipped with a low inertia turbo, which gives you immediate response even while driving at low speeds in all traffic situations. The 1.461cc engine is fitted with second-generation 1,600 bar common-rail injection which offers more precise fuel management.

Renault's dCi 85 engine will join the already existing range of engines offered with the Twingo. Four petrol engines: the 1.2 60 HP, the 1.2 16V 75 HP, the TCe 100 (Twingo GT only) and the 1.6 16V 133 HP (Twingo Renault Sport only). And the diesel engine that was already available, the dCi 65.

The dCi engine will be available both for the Dynamique and GT versions of the Twingo, and sales will start in France on January, with prices starting from €14,850. Launched in June 2007, the Twingo is available in 18 west European countries and its sales continues to grow in Europe.
